The Fundamental Distinction Between TBM and SRBM
The most significant distinction is not range but potential damage
• Light and Medium Rockets are statistical weapon:
Light warheads, lesser damage per round.
High rate of fire but mediocre accuracy.
Destructive only when fired en masse
• TBM, Battlefield Missiles and Heavy Rockets are individual weapons:
Heavy (Conventional and WMD) warheads, High/intolerable
damage per round Low rate of fire but potentially pinpoint accuracy (for battlefield missile).
Destructive even when fired individually.
Heavy Rockets and Battlefield Missiles are basically TBMLight and medium rockets should be classified as SRBM

The Key to Effective SRBM Defense: Extremely Low Cost Interceptor.
Implications
• The high potential damage from heavy rockets and battlefield missiles justify the use of “classic” interceptors (e.g. PAC 3 Vs. Zilzal).
• The high volume of SRBM fire dictates the need for very low cost
interceptors.
• TBMs, Battlefield Missiles and Heavy Rockets come in tens to
hundreds; Light and Medium Rockets come in ten thousands.
• Hence, affordable SRBM interceptors should cost about one hundredth
of typical TMD interceptors.
• This requires a breakthrough in weapon design: Consumer goods rather then aerospace standard of design and manufacturing.
May 2010May 2010
The Principles of Short Range Missile DefenseThe Principles of Short Range Missile Defense
RubinconLtd.Defense Technology Consulting Defense Technology Consulting
13
Extremely Low Cost Interceptor; Local Defense.
Sizing Considerations
• The damage from any individual TBM could be devastating even when impacting in open areas if it carries WMD. There is no way to know that it is not.
• In contrast, The damage from any individual SRBM is usually very
limited when impacting outside of population centers.
• Hence:
Against TBM, Area defense is mandatory.
Against SRBM, Local defense is acceptable.

Performance Considerations
• Intuitively, interceptors for ManPRs (Few Km.) should be
very different from interceptors for medium rockets (40 – 150 Km.)
• Intuition is wrong in this case.
• The velocity requirements for ManPRs interceptors makes
them suitable for longer range threats, albeit with limited footprints.
Extremely Low Cost Interceptor; Local Defense; “One Size Fits All”.

Architectural Considerations
• “Local Defense” does not imply a multitude of batteries but a
distributed architecture.
• Modern networking permits the centralization of sensors and BMC³
in conjunction with distributed launching sites.
Extremely Low Cost Interceptor; Local Defense; “One Size Fits All”; Distributed Architecture.
May 2010May 2010
The Principles of Short Range Missile DefenseThe Principles of Short Range Missile Defense
RubinconLtd.Defense Technology Consulting Defense Technology Consulting
17
Is Local Defense Robust Enough?
• Area defense require faster hence costlier interceptors, but is immune to saturation tactics which could stress local defense.
• Local defense counter saturation tactics require adequate
reserves of interceptors coupled with quick redeployment.
Very Inexpensive interceptor; Local Defense; “One Size Fits All”; Distributed Architecture; Quick Redeployment .

Summary and conclusions
• From defender’s perspective, the important feature that distinguishes between classes of regional missiles is destructiveness rather than range.
• Highly destructive threats warrant the expenditure of “Classical”, high
cost interceptors to prevent severe consequences.
• Lesser destructive threats of short range but high rate of fire
necessitates a breakthrough in interceptor design and manufacturing.*
• To be affordable, anti SRBM interceptor design must emulate consumer goods kind of engineering approach.
• It is recommended that short range missile defense systems will be
specified against a wide spread of threat ranges and will be configured as local defense systems with distributed architecture.
* In the case of directed energy weapons, the necessary breakthrough is in the energy conversion system.
